Space planning for efficient workplace layouts
Effective space planning is the foundation of any productive office environment. It involves understanding how employees move, interact, and complete their daily tasks. A well-planned office layout ensures that every square foot is used wisely without making the environment feel crowded or restrictive. Workstations should be arranged in a way that allows smooth movement while maintaining clear divisions between departments or teams. Natural light sources, walkways, and emergency exits must also be considered to create a safe and comfortable workspace. Proper zoning of areas such as collaborative zones, meeting spaces, and individual workstations helps reduce noise and distractions. This structured approach not only improves employee comfort but also enhances overall operational efficiency. Businesses that invest time in planning their office layout often experience improved productivity and better employee satisfaction because the environment supports both focus and teamwork.
Design elements that support productivity and comfort
A well-designed office environment goes beyond just arranging desks in rows. It focuses on comfort, ergonomics, and psychological well-being. Elements such as adjustable chairs, properly positioned monitors, and adequate desk space all contribute to reducing physical strain during long working hours. Lighting also plays a critical role, as both natural and artificial lighting should be balanced to reduce eye fatigue and maintain alertness. Color schemes in the office can influence mood and concentration, with neutral and soft tones often preferred for professional environments. In many modern workplaces, Office cubicles are designed with acoustic panels and storage solutions to reduce noise and improve organization. These enhancements allow employees to maintain focus even in busy office settings. Additionally, incorporating small personal spaces within workstations helps employees feel more comfortable and connected to their environment, which can positively affect motivation and performance.
Material choices and privacy considerations
The selection of materials used in office interiors has a direct impact on durability, aesthetics, and functionality. High-quality laminates, metal frames, and acoustic fabric panels are commonly used to build durable and visually appealing workstations. Privacy is another important factor, especially in industries where employees handle sensitive information or require deep concentration. Strategic partitioning ensures that workers have their own defined space without feeling completely isolated from the team. Properly designed partitions help reduce visual and auditory distractions while still allowing communication when needed. Ventilation and airflow should also be considered to maintain a comfortable environment throughout the day. In many setups, modular designs are preferred because they allow easy reconfiguration as the company grows or restructures. This flexibility ensures that the workspace remains functional and efficient without requiring major renovations.
Maintenance, scalability, and long term use
Maintaining a professional office environment requires regular upkeep and smart planning for future growth. Furniture and workspace systems should be easy to clean, repair, and adjust as needed. Durable materials reduce long-term costs and ensure that the workspace remains in good condition even with heavy daily use. Scalability is another important factor, especially for growing businesses. As teams expand, office layouts should be adaptable enough to accommodate additional employees without disrupting workflow. Modular systems allow companies to reconfigure seating arrangements, add new sections, or expand departments with minimal effort. Proper cable management, storage organization, and periodic maintenance checks also contribute to a more efficient and clutter-free environment. A well-maintained workspace not only looks professional but also helps improve employee morale and productivity over time.
